Description
2-part choir, piano, small percussion - Grade K–5
SKU: LO.30-2632H
Songs and Games from Kenya. Composed by Mark Burrows. Classroom Music. Choral score and CD, reproducible. Heritage Music Press #30/2632H. Published by Heritage Music Press (LO.30-2632H).ISBN 9781429121101.
• Join composer and educator Mark Burrows in this heartwarming collection of songs, activities, and lessons from his journeys to Miathene Synod, Kenya. Refresh your teaching with his vivid accounts of working at the music academy that he helped to establish. This resource will leave you with a renewed hope that the world will be a better place for future generations and the satisfaction of knowing that proceeds from your purchase will help to fund the academy’s continued operations.
